# Skill: Locate Target Object
## Purpose
Use this skill when your goal requires a specific object and you need to find it. The skill directs you to a likely receptacle, inspects it, and confirms if the target is present.
## Core Workflow
1. **Identify Target & Suspected Location:** Determine the object you need and the most logical place to find it (e.g., food in the `fridge`, utensils in a `drawer`).
2. **Navigate:** Go to the suspected receptacle.
3. **Inspect:** If the receptacle is closed, open it.
4. **Locate:** Visually scan the contents for the target object.
5. **Report:** Output the object's location if found, or note its absence.
## Instructions
Follow this sequence of actions and reasoning.
**Thought:** I need to find a `<target_object>`. The most likely place for it is the `<suspected_receptacle>`.
**Action:** `go to <suspected_receptacle>`
**Observation:** *[You arrive at the receptacle. It may be open or closed.]*
**Thought:** I am at the `<suspected_receptacle>`. To see inside, I must open it.
**Action:** `open <suspected_receptacle>`
**Observation:** *[The receptacle opens, revealing its contents.]*
**Thought:** The `<suspected_receptacle>` is open. I will now look for the `<target_object>` among its contents.
* **If the object is visible:** I have located the `<target_object>` in the `<suspected_receptacle>`. My location task is complete.
* **If the object is not visible:** The `<target_object>` is not in the `<suspected_receptacle>`. I must consider the next most likely location.
## Key Principles
* **Contextual Guessing:** Use common sense to guess the initial search location (e.g., `fridge` for perishables, `cabinet` for dry goods).
* **Sequential Access:** You must `go to` a location before you can `open` it.
* **Visual Confirmation:** Only trust the `Observation` after opening a receptacle to confirm an object's presence or absence.
## Next Steps
After successfully locating the object, you will typically need to `take` it or interact with it, which is outside the scope of this skill. If the object is not found, trigger this skill again with a new suspected location.
